“Bitcoin exchange warns customers of system collapse if prices crash”

“A leading bitcoin exchange has warned that customers may be unable to get their money out quickly in the event of a crash in the cryptocurrency's price.

Writing in a blog post last week, Coinbase's co-founder and chief executive Brian Armstrong, said despite "sizeable and ongoing" increases in the firm's technical infrastructure and engineering staff, access to Coinbase services could become "degraded or unavailable during times of significant volatility or volume".

"This could result in the inability to buy or sell for period of time," he said.”

Please post experiences of Bitcoin exchanges at the current time. Opening accounts, trading, deposits and withdrawals.

Here are my observations in the last few days

Coinbase/GDAX: tried to verify account multiple times but no reply from coinbase. People did report success if using the mobile app but that was over a week ago.

Bitstamp: can still transfer less than $10,000 to an existing account. Larger sums get lost both in and out. One guy on reddit is waiting for a $1.8m wire.

Bittrex: not opening new accounts.

Binance: I cannot login but was able to credit BTC to account this morning.

Bitfinex: awaiting verification from weeks ago.

Gemini: awaiting verification from this week.
